Flight diverted to Kozhikode

July 06, 2010 05:48 pm | Updated 05:50 pm IST - MANGALORE:

Passengers of an Air India Express flight from Kuwait to Mangalore were put to inconvenience on Monday by inclement weather and the all-India bandh.

Chellam Prasad, Station Manager, Air India, Mangalore, said that the IX 390 Kuwait-Mangalore-Kozhikode flight was scheduled to arrive here at 7.25 a.m. but could not land because of inclement weather. Hence, it flew to Kozhikode where too it could not land for the same reason. Later, it was diverted to the Kochi airport. After some time, the flight took off from Kochi and landed at Kozhikode.

The Air India arranged a bus for the 79 Mangalore-bound passengers from Kozhikode. However, the bus could not leave till 6 p.m. because of the bandh,” Ms. Prasad said.

She said that other Air India flights were not affected.
